Grasping the Core Concepts of HVAC Systems
HVAC systems are essential components of modern home comfort, encompassing heating, ventilation, and air conditioning functionalities. These systems work together to preserve a stable indoor environment, guaranteeing ideal temperatures and air quality throughout the year. The heating aspect is typically provided by furnaces or heat pumps, which generate warmth during colder months. Air conditioning units, on the other hand, cool indoor spaces when temperatures rise.
Ventilation plays a significant role in maintaining air quality by enabling the circulation of indoor and outdoor air. This process helps to remove pollutants and excess humidity, contributing to a healthier living environment. HVAC systems are designed to meet the specific needs of a home, taking into account factors such as size, insulation, and climate. Understanding these fundamentals enables homeowners to determine the best choices about their comfort needs, ensuring optimal performance and energy usage throughout their living spaces.

Unstable Temperature Issues Throughout Your System
Many homeowners experience temperature fluctuations that disrupt their ease, often caused by common HVAC problems. One primary factor is insufficient insulation, which permits conditioned air to leak and unconditioned air to enter, leading to inconsistent temperatures. Furthermore, obstructed vents and ductwork can reduce airflow, resulting in certain rooms being hotter or cooler than others. Thermostat placement also serves a vital role; if a thermostat is placed in an area that does not represent the overall temperature, it may incorrectly gauge and create inconsistent warming or cooling. Regular maintenance, such as replacing filters and making certain ducts are cleared of obstructions, can assist in reduce these issues. By tackling these factors, homeowners can achieve a more consistent and pleasant indoor environment.
Frequent System Recycling
Constant system oscillation can greatly interfere with home comfort and cause increased energy bills. This concern develops when an HVAC system repeatedly turns on and off within a short duration. Such cycling can originate from various sources, including wrong thermostat settings, clogged air filters, or an oversized system. When the system runs with poor efficiency, it not only affects temperature regulation but also creates additional strain on components, potentially resulting in premature wear and costly repairs. To tackle frequent cycling, homeowners should verify proper thermostat calibration, regularly update air filters, and consult professionals for system sizing assessments. Early intervention can boost efficiency, cut energy costs, and ultimately enhance overall home comfort.

Effective Solutions to Maximize Your HVAC for Improved Efficiency
Enhancing an heating and cooling system for improved energy usage can significantly increase home comfort while reducing utility bills. A key approach is to install a adjustable thermostat that enables temperature changes according to occupancy patterns. This makes sure energy isn’t wasted when no one is home. Another wise upgrade is sealing ductwork to avoid air leaks, which can greatly improve system efficiency. In addition, high-efficiency filters help enhance indoor air quality and allow the system to function better. Consistent maintenance, such as cleaning coils and checking refrigerant levels, maintains performance and efficiency. Finally, utilizing variable-speed motors in HVAC units can optimize energy consumption by adjusting airflow to match demand. These enhancements not only foster energy conservation and contribute to a more comfortable living space, emphasizing the benefit of energy-efficient HVAC investments.

How Regularly Do I Need to Replace My HVAC Air Filters?
HVAC air screens should typically be replaced every 1 to 3 months, depending on usage, filter type, and household conditions. Regular maintenance helps guarantee peak air quality and system efficiency throughout the year.
What Size HVAC System Is Suitable for My Home?
Establishing the fitting dimension of an HVAC system involves figuring the home's square footage, insulation quality, and climate. Generally, a qualified evaluation assures ideal efficiency and comfort by selecting the proper capacity for the space.
Can I set up an HVAC system on my own?
While some property owners may attempt DIY HVAC setups, it's typically not suggested due to complexities involved. Professional setup guarantees protection, efficiency, and adherence with local codes, in the end providing better long-term results and contentment.
What Are the Signs My HVAC System Is Breaking Down?
Signs of a deteriorating HVAC system include strange sounds, inconsistent temperatures, higher utility costs, frequent cycling, poor airflow, and strange smells. Addressing these issues promptly can prevent further damage and preserve household comfort.
